Output 2fcfaaeab08614c840b1fd3b521269f092fdbd4c3ebe205c00d9036ce77c53e3:0

value
132694143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de5e70c93f6dc11539d22c1bec0c7df3992daf1e OP_EQUAL
address
3Mxo4yZXXQrFehT26XiNuLPufNQYa4pbnN
transaction
2fcfaaeab08614c840b1fd3b521269f092fdbd4c3ebe205c00d9036ce77c53e3
spent
true